RE: BEST 3D PLANE FOR 2004
the 110 already gives it plenty of power. hovers at just over half throttle. how much more power do you need? the 140 is just more weight, more fuel. i already get the best of both worlds. the plane looks great when it is hovering or doing a rolling circle etc but all the while it is not flying, i get to sit and stare at it provided i dont have something else to do.

RE: BEST 3D PLANE FOR 2004
for all you guys that don't want to spend a small fortune and risk it doing 3d. Try the Troy Built 3d delight
This is one of the best 3d airplanes i have ever flown. Sure its a foamy but its no wimp. I have flown mine In twenty mile an hour winds, Indoors, In the school yard , almost everywhere. Airplane cost 32 bucks
WOW. Electronics brushless motor and bat. are another 250.00 . How about tork role for five minutes one foot off the ground. this plane is a ton of fun. Just so every one knows I fly a Carden 35% edge 540 which is a pretty good 3d machine itself but I have more fun with my Troy built 3d delight. Who likes risking 5k or more in your competition airplane ? I don't
Just my two cents ....
